Analysis

In 2024, non-performing loans net of provisions to capital in Namibia stood at 14.0%.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 12.6% on the previous year and up 119.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, non-performing loans net of provisions to capital in Namibia peaked at 24.3% in 2020 and was at its lowest, 5.1%, in 2013.

That places Namibia 36th out of 138 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Non-performing loans net of provisions to capital in Namibia, year by year

Annual values for Non-performing loans net of provisions to capital (%) in Namibia, 2010 to 2024.
Year Value Change
2010 6.7%
2011 5.3% -19.8%
2012 5.5% +2.7%
2013 5.1% -7.2%
2014 6.4% +25.7%
2015 6.7% +4.5%
2016 7.0% +4.5%
2017 11.5% +64.9%
2018 13.9% +21.2%
2019 20.4% +46.0%
2020 24.3% +19.3%
2021 23.0% -5.4%
2022 18.3% -20.2%
2023 16.0% -12.6%
2024 14.0% -12.6%
